Isabella Strahan Debuts New Career Move After Brain Cancer Battle
March 24, 2025 – Isabella Strahan, the 20-year-old daughter of television personality Michael Strahan, is stepping into a new chapter of her life after a courageous battle with brain cancer. Now cancer-free, Isabella is making waves in the fashion industry as she stars in Kenneth Cole’s Spring 2025 “Purposeful Voices” campaign.

A Brave Fight Against Brain Cancer
In October 2023, just before her 19th birthday, Isabella was diagnosed with medulloblastoma, a malignant brain tumor. It all started with persistent headaches and nausea, which led doctors to discover the tumor. She underwent emergency surgery followed by six weeks of radiation and four rounds of chemotherapy.
During her battle, Isabella documented her journey on YouTube, sharing the highs and lows of her treatment. Her honesty and resilience inspired many, offering hope to others facing similar struggles. By July 2024, she was declared cancer-free, marking an incredible milestone in her recovery.

Stepping Into the Fashion World
Now, Isabella is embracing new opportunities. She was chosen as a model for Kenneth Cole’s “Purposeful Voices” campaign, which highlights individuals who have faced adversity and emerged stronger.
In the campaign, Isabella showcases seven unique looks from the Spring 2025 collection, designed by Emily Cole. She described the experience as fun and empowering, with music from Beyoncé and Rihanna playing in the background to set the mood.
Sharing Her Recovery Journey
Beyond modeling, Isabella continues to inspire others by sharing updates on her recovery. Recently, she posted a TikTok video documenting her progress in relearning how to walk and run after undergoing intense medical treatments.
Her message to those facing tough times is simple: stay positive and keep moving forward. She hopes her story will encourage others to push through their own challenges and never give up.
Looking Ahead
Currently, Isabella has returned to the University of Southern California, where she is continuing her studies while pursuing new career opportunities. She remains committed to advocating for cancer awareness and using her platform to make a difference.
